Abstract

In nowadays, the technical complexities of a Web site and variances to the browser make Web testing and quality control much more difficult. This paper investigates the quality issue of the Web systems and a systematic framework for Web testing is proposed, in which a Web application model is established to denote all components of a Web site by the Markov usage chain. To demonstrate its usability, a practical example of link validity testing is presented. The suggested validation mechanism not only generates automatically a complete set of the test scripts for link validation, but also provides quantitative analysis of the invalid components in a Web application.
